Description
Your students will enjoy real-world writing applications by contributing to a class blog! This resource will help you get started, stay organize, and be purposeful in your blog. Lots of options using the SAMR model.
Reasons to LOVE this resource:
- easy steps to get you started and keep you organized
- parent communication samples for you to use
- student critique activity gets them thinking about the quality of their posts
- 99 differentiated post prompts -- mild, medium, and extra spicy -- uses the SAMR model
- bingo board helps students vary their posts
This resource includes:
- Step-by-step guide for getting started and organized
- 99 differentiated prompts for all learners
- parent communication
- student guideline contract
- student bingo board for post choices
- teacher checklists, student feedback forms, rubric
- student self-assessment
- practice critique of "Stu Dent's" posts
- online safety poster
